Data Map

An interactive view of what we collect and why. Use the search box to quickly find a category.

Categories
Account Data
Identity and credentials to access CourseDot.
Required
Examples
Name, email, hashed credentials, optional avatar, locale/timezone.
Purpose
Authentication, account communication, security notices, course access.
Retention
While your account is active. After deletion, we remove or anonymize within 30 days, unless legal obligations require longer.
Controls
Update profile in settings. Request export or deletion via [email protected].
Usage & Learning Data
Signals that help us deliver learning outcomes.
Required
Examples
Lesson completion, quiz results, timestamps, course progress, certificate status, feature interactions.
Purpose
Personalize your dashboard, unlock modules, generate certificates, improve content and UX.
Retention
Kept for the duration of your account. Aggregated metrics may be retained longer without identifying you.
Controls
You can request an export of your learning history or deletion where applicable.
Payments & Billing
Transaction metadata required for subscriptions and invoices.
Required
What we store
Transaction reference, status, plan name, country/region, invoice IDs. We do not store full card details.
Who processes card data
Payment providers process card/bank details and return a token or reference to us.
Retention
Billing records are kept as required by accounting and tax rules (commonly 5–10 years depending on jurisdiction).
Controls
Download invoices from your billing page (if available) or request copies via support.
Cookies & Device Storage
Sessions, preferences, and optional analytics cookies.
Mixed
Essential
Login/session cookies, CSRF protection, security flags, language and theme preference.
Optional
Analytics cookies to understand feature adoption and performance. Marketing cookies are disabled by default here.
Retention
Session cookies expire when you close your browser. Preference cookies can last up to 12 months unless you clear them.
Controls
Manage consent using the cookie banner or open preferences anytime with the button below.
Support & Communications
Messages you send us and operational notices we send you.
Optional
Examples
Support tickets, email threads, call notes (if you choose to share), feedback forms.
Purpose
Answer questions, troubleshoot, document resolutions, and improve support quality.
Retention
Usually 24 months, unless an issue requires longer retention for security or legal reasons.
Controls
Ask us to delete specific conversation records where feasible.
Security & Anti‑Fraud Logs
Helps protect accounts and maintain service reliability.
Required
Examples
IP address, approximate location (derived), device/browser info, login attempts, rate-limit events.
Purpose
Detect abuse, prevent fraud, secure accounts, and ensure platform availability.
Retention
Typically 90 days, extended if needed for investigations or compliance.
Controls
These logs are required for security; you can still request access where law allows.
